Instructions: Here is another jelly recipe. I prefer it because you can freeze it and it makes a lot more in a batch. I got it from a recipe insert in the fruit pectin. Since this uses no sugar, it makes a softer jell than most jams. If you can have sugar, add 1/8 C. sugar and 8 pkg. equal in place of the 15 pkg., equal. The sugar will improve the color of the finished jelly. If you want to use all sugar, you can use up to 3 C. but I dont think it needs that much
Crush strawberries in small layer to make 2 Cups. Mix in snapple and sweetener. With a wire whisk, slowly mix pectin with water. (Do not pour pectin into water all at once.) On a med-high burner heat pectin mixture to boiling stirring constantly. Boil 1 minute. In a large bowl, gradually mix strawberry mixture into pectin. Make sure it is well combined. Pour into 1/2 C. freezer jars or plastic containers. Chill in refrigerator 12-24 hours until gelled and then freeze. Will keep up to 3 weeks in the refrigerator. Email this Recipe:
